Implement update_provider_tree for mocked driver in test_resource_tracker
This resolves the TODO in the test_resource_tracker module by implementing the update_provider_tree method on the mocked virt driver. As a result a few tests need to mock out the call to _sync_compute_service_disabled_trait since we no longer hit the NotImplementedError block and skip that method. The same is done in the functional test as well even though there was no TODO for it in that module. This is part of a series of changes to eventually drop compat for non-update_provider_tree implementations. Change-Id: Iff7805deb041596db30465b52658ca77ddf598dd
